Daily Inspiration: Meet Dave Weber

Today we’d like to introduce you to Dave Weber

Hi Dave, so excited to have you with us today. What can you tell us about your story?
I started my business in May of 2008. I was working full time at Marshall Music as a salesman. I had a bunch of audio equipment that I used for my band when we played but it just sat when I wasn’t gigging. I had it in a shed behind my apartment. I was pretty well connected in the local music scene and knew most all of the full time players in the area. Jason Kott, a local phenomenal musician now located in Nashville, called me one day and asked if he could borrow or rent a pa system from me. I said sure. The next month, he called again to rent the same system. My roommate at the time, Tim Miller also located in Nashville and the current guitar tech for Lynard Skynard, says “You should start renting your euipment out on the side. Gear To Go Rentals was born! I remember making $1500 my first year and thinking that was pretty cool to make that extra money with gear I already owned. The next year 4 years it doubled every year and in 2012 I decided to have an official website made and purchased more gear for customer rental demands and in 2015 I was able to quit my day job and do Gear To Go Rentals full time. In 2017 I added DJ services and worked with DJ Ricky T for 5yrs and now currently have DJ Robbie G as my DJ with DJ Manny Stiles on backup for days with multiple DJ events. On October 1st 2024 I purchased and Sound Environments, the big local sound company in town. I’m currently in the process of merging Gear To Go Rentals, LLC and Sound Environments LLC.

Can you talk to us a bit about the challenges and lessons you’ve learned along the way. Looking back would you say it’s been easy or smooth in retrospect?
The biggest struggles were after I quit Marshall Music. My business is a seasonal business for the most part, super busy in the summer months but slows down a lot in the winter months. I would have to go find a winter job to keep income coming in until the next season. The first couple of years were tough trying to find a job with flexible hours in case I did get a call for my business. I worked UPS one winter for the holiday season, but then I started working for my good buddy Bill Shoemaker who owns Allstar moving and that was the best fit, he took good care of me and when I had to leave to take care of something with my business he was all good with it.

Alright, so let’s switch gears a bit and talk business. What should we know about your work?
I’m a long time musician which is how I got into this. I was always the guy who would do the sound for the band and took an interest in making the band always sound the best it could, which meant I was always buying the cool new gear when I came out, if I could afford it. Other bands started calling and asking me to run sound for their band when I wasn’t gigging. So Sound Productions were added to what Gear To Go Rentals offered as services. As the demand for sound productions increased, I had to hire employees to help. Mike Drinan(RIP) was my first pro sound engineer that I hired in 2017. He was very knowledgeable and a huge asset to my business. He passed away in feb 2022 from complications of COVID. I then hired Silvio Ciccone and he is still currently one of my sound engineers. I’m most proud of the fact that I was able to start this company from the ground up and now since I’ve acquired Sound Environments LLC, I’m now the biggest audio business in Northern Michigan. What sets us apart from other sound companies is our professionalism and our huge inventory of audio euipment.

Is there something surprising that you feel even people who know you might not know about?
That I personally have no official sound production training, I’m self taught and have learned over the years from trial and error. All of my sound engineers that work for me though all have been to school and have degrees.
